Definitions
- the present invention concerns a method and a device for producing and packaging tooth brushes.
- the invention aims a method and device which make it possible to produce tooth brushes in a smooth, universal manner.
- tooth brushes which at least consists in making several devices available, including at least one device for supplying brush bodies or parts thereof, at least one brush manufacturing device and at least one packaging device for packaging the produced tooth brushes, characterized in that use is made of a closed conveyance circuit which can co-operate at least with the above-mentioned devices to convey half-finished products, by which are meant in the first place brush bodies, end products respectively, by which are meant the tooth brushes, between the above-mentioned devices.
- the device for supplying the brush bodies or parts thereof consists of a supply station erected along the conveyance circuit where the brush bodies are brought in the conveyance circuit
- an injection-moulding device for the supply of the brush bodies, in which the brush bodies or parts thereof are formed.
- a closed conveyance circuit a circuit in which certain components are carried around according to a closed loop. This does not necessarily mean that the actual conveyance system should be closed.
- platform-shaped elements for the conveyance of the half-finished products and end products. According to the invention, such platform-shaped elements can then be systematically carried around in the conveyance circuit, whereby they are used to convey the brush bodies from the supply device to the brush manufacturing device and to convey the brushes from the brush manufacturing device to the packaging device.
- the means of transport used thereby does not necessarily need to describe a closed loop.
- the half-finished products, end products respectively are moved in the conveyance circuit by means of removable holders.
- removable holders make it possible for the half-finished products and/or end products to be easily removed from the conveyance circuit at the place of the device where further treatment is required, and to be brought in the conveyance circuit again after said further treatment or processing.
- holders can be of different nature.
- holders can be used which contain clamping devices to hold one or several half-finished products, end products respectively, in a clamped manner. These may be clamping devices which are self-gripping, or they may be controllable clamping devices.
- holders which mainly consist of platform-shaped elements, in particular what are called trays, upon which several half-finished products, end products respectively, can be provided, for example a series of 32 brush bodies, tooth brushes respectively.
- platform-shaped elements offer the advantage that they have a simple construction and can be universally used for the conveyance of the half-finished products, end products respectively, even when they have a different design, or when there is a production switch to tooth brushes having another design.
- the seatings are made such that the half-products, end products respectively, provided in them remain in said seatings at least partially orientated, and preferably entirely orientated during the conveyance.
- the holders are preferably used universally with each of the above-mentioned devices, in other words preferably only one type of holder will be used for all the devices working in conjunction with the conveyance circuit.
- platform-shaped elements are used which are made of plastic, for example by means of injection moulding.
- Such platform-shaped elements offer the advantage that they are cheap to produce, light to convey and easy to handle.
- the holders are preferably stackable, such that they can be stacked for example in buffers, whereby such buffers occupy little space.
- the above-mentioned holders are provided with identification means, so that they can be identified.
- identification means so that they can be identified.
- the holders are provided with identification means which can be adjusted, either or not automatically, as a function of the content which they convey or have to convey.
- the above-mentioned platform-shaped elements are provided with a series of small sealable openings, such that, by sealing one or several openings, a code can be formed which can for example be detected by means of an optical eye. As a function of the formed code, such platform-shaped element can then either or not be subjected to a treatment on the device concerned.
- conveying elements may either consist of trolleys conveying the above-mentioned holders, or they may be shaped by means of the holders themselves. In the latter case, the holders can for example be moved over a roller track.
- conveying elements moving independently from one another offers the advantage that such conveying elements can be implemented with an optimal degree of capacity utilization. Indeed, every conveying element can carry along half-finished products or end products as of every device placed along the conveyance circuit to a following device placed along the conveyance circuit, so that the presence of empty conveying elements in the conveyance circuit can be reduced to a minimum.
- holder for the conveyance in the conveyance circuit use is made of holders for the conveyance in the conveyance circuit, as well as of buffers in which several of such holders can be temporarily put in a waiting position.
- buffers offer the advantage that the production cycles of the respective devices erected along the conveyance circuit do not have to be perfectly adjusted to one another. Any differences can then be absorbed by the buffers.
- Another major advantage of such buffers consists in that possible malfunctions in any of the devices do not necessarily result in the operation of the other devices being interrupted.

- the invention concerns a device 1 for producing and packaging tooth brushes 2.
- This device 1 contains at least one device 3 for supplying brush bodies 4 or parts thereof, as well as at least one brush manufacturing device 5 and at least one packaging device 6 for packaging the produced tooth brushes 2.
- the invention is special in that the device 1 contains a conveyance circuit 7 which can co-operate at least with the above-mentioned devices, in other words, the device 3 for supplying brush bodies 4 or parts thereof, the brush manufacturing device 5 and the packaging device 6, and which thus makes it possible to convey the half-finished products, in particular the brush bodies 4, the end products respectively, in particular the tooth brushes 2, between these devices.
- a conveyance circuit 7 which can co-operate at least with the above-mentioned devices, in other words, the device 3 for supplying brush bodies 4 or parts thereof, the brush manufacturing device 5 and the packaging device 6, and which thus makes it possible to convey the half-finished products, in particular the brush bodies 4, the end products respectively, in particular the tooth brushes 2, between these devices.
- the device 3 for supplying brush bodies 4 consists of an injection moulding device to form such brush bodies 4 or parts thereof.
- the devices 3, 5 and 6 can work in conjunction with the conveyance circuit 7 in any way whatsoever according to the invention. This co-operation can be either or not automatic. In fact, what it comes down to, is that the half-finished products and/or end products are moved by means of one single conveyance circuit 7 which either or not comprises several branches.
- the conveyance circuit 7 hereby preferably consists of one conveyor track, but it is not excluded to apply several, for example parallel conveyor tracks.
- robots will for example be erected at the devices 3, 5 and 6, to convey the half-finished products, end products respectively, either or not directly between the conveyance circuit 7 and the devices 3, 5 and 6 concerned.
- the working of the device from figure 1 then consists in that, in the case where the device 3 is made up of an injection-moulding device, brush bodies 4 are formed in this injection-moulding device, and after the injection mould has been opened, are removed from the injection-moulding device by means of a robot or such and are provided in the conveyance circuit 7 in an orderly manner.
- the brush bodies 4 are taken out of the conveyance circuit 7 again, and provided with brush fibers 8 in the known manner, after which the formed tooth brushes 2 are put back in the conveyance circuit 7 so as to be supplied to the packaging device 6.
- the tooth brushes 2 are packed, either exclusively individually, for example in a blister pack 9, or in another manner, for example first individually and then again in larger packs.
- Figure 2 represents a variant which shows that also several devices of the same type can be erected along the conveyance circuit 7, in this case two brush manufacturing devices, 5A and 5B respectively.
- This allows for. different production possibilities.
- brush bodies 4 are being produced at high speed in the device 3, it may be necessary to use several brush manufacturing devices, in this case 5A and 5B, to produce tooth brushes 2 at the same speed.
- two or more brush manufacturing devices to produce different tooth brushes on the basis of brush bodies 4 coming from the device 3 which are either or not different from one another.
- the brush bodies can be sequentially presented to the devices 5A and 5B, whereby every brush manufacturing device 5A, 5B respectively, carries out an operation on the brush bodies 4.
- every brush manufacturing device 5A, 5B respectively carries out an operation on the brush bodies 4.
- a specific part of the holes of the brush bodies 4 can be filled with brush fibers 8
- the other second part of the holes on the second device 5B can be provided with either or not the same type of brush fibers 8.
- This may for example be important when tooth brushes 2 are produced whose brush body 4 has openings with different diameters to insert brush fibers 8 in, or when there is a varying (sectional) cut within the same brush.
- the conveyance of device 5A to 5B preferably takes place by means of the conveyance circuit 7.
- Figure 3 shows a variant in which is applied what is called a bypass 10, which offers the advantage that the tooth brushes 2 which have been produced in the brush manufacturing device 5A can be sent directly to the packaging device 6, without having to pass the brush manufacturing device 5B.
- such a bypass 10 can also be made such that a splitting up 11 of the brush bodies 4 to be treated is already carried out before the brush bodies 4 are carried to the brush manufacturing devices 5A and 5B.
- This offers the advantage that, at every brush manufacturing device 5A and 5B, only those half-finished products pass, in particular brush bodies 4, which have to be treated in the device 5A concerned, 5B respectively.
- bypasses 10 cannot only be applied in combination with several brush manufacturing devices 5A-5B, but also in combination with for example the use of two or more devices 3 and/or two or more packaging devices 6.
